Editing: Darken highligts, levels, burn too bright roofs of train cars, slightly blur people in open car, burn highlights on the grass on the bottom left, reduce yellow saturation a tiny bit, crop, noise removal, resize, unsharp mask, bit more burn on roofs and grass, save for web.
This is the Cumbres Toltel Narrow Gauge Train which travels between Antonito, Colorado and Chama, New Mexico. It is one of my favorite subject to photograph. My husband and I enjoy the drive from our house to Chama and taking pictures of the train along the way is fun.
The light was bad today - I took lots of pictures but this scene is the only one with a bit of sun. Not only was the light bad but our favorite shop which sells fudge in Chama was closed so we had to make due with cookies and ice tea at a little cafe! |
